Overview

The STM32F101C6T6 is a microcontroller from the STM32F101x4 and STM32F101x6 Low-density access line family, manufactured by STMicroelectronics. This device is based on the high-performance ARM Cortex-M3 32-bit RISC core, operating at a maximum frequency of 36 MHz. It features high-speed embedded memories, including 32 Kbytes of Flash memory and 6 Kbytes of SRAM. The microcontroller is designed to operate in a wide temperature range of –40 to +85 °C and supports a power supply range of 2.0 to 3.6 V.

The STM32F101C6T6 offers an extensive range of enhanced peripherals and I/Os, making it suitable for various applications such as application control, user interfaces, medical and handheld equipment, and industrial applications.

Key Features

  • Core and Performance: ARM® 32-bit Cortex®-M3 CPU with a maximum frequency of 36 MHz and 1.25 DMIPS/MHz (Dhrystone 2.1) performance at 0 wait state memory access.
  • Memories: 32 Kbytes of Flash memory and 6 Kbytes of SRAM.
  • Clock and Supply Management: 2.0 to 3.6 V application supply and I/Os, POR, PDR, and programmable voltage detector (PVD), 4-to-16 MHz crystal oscillator, internal 8 MHz factory-trimmed RC, internal 40 kHz RC, and PLL for CPU clock.
  • Low Power Modes: Sleep, Stop, and Standby modes, VBAT supply for RTC and backup registers.
  • Debug Mode: Serial wire debug (SWD) and JTAG interfaces.
  • DMA: 7-channel DMA controller supporting timers, ADC, SPIs, I2Cs, and USARTs.
  • ADC and Temperature Sensor: 1 × 12-bit, 1 µs A/D converter (up to 16 channels) and a temperature sensor.
  • Timers and Watchdogs: Up to two 16-bit timers, each with up to 4 IC/OC/PWM or pulse counter, 2 watchdog timers (Independent and Window), and a 24-bit SysTick timer.
  • Communication Interfaces: 1 × I2C interface (SMBus/PMBus), up to 2 USARTs (ISO 7816 interface, LIN, IrDA capability, modem control), and 1 × SPI (18 Mbit/s).
  • I/O Ports: Up to 51 fast I/O ports, all mappable on 16 external interrupt vectors and almost all 5 V-tolerant.
  • CRC and Unique ID: CRC calculation unit and a 96-bit unique ID.
  • Package Options: ECOPACK® packages including LQFP48, VFQFPN36, etc.
